Output 2084458a039c2cf2497437b6aab07886f15e6ba35d1cdeb140c7ce60255afdee:0

value
552950
script pubkey
OP_0 OP_PUSHBYTES_20 d688f2dc9cefb7fca05402a45692034fbb3314f9
address
bc1q66y09hyua7mlegz5q2j9dysrf7anx98efw3q4e
transaction
2084458a039c2cf2497437b6aab07886f15e6ba35d1cdeb140c7ce60255afdee
spent
true